In today's society, with the rapid development of technology and the continuous improvement of people's living standards, the use of lead-acid batteries is increasing day by dayFrom car starting to electric vehicle power, from emergency power supply to industrial energy storage, lead-acid batteries play an important role in many fields due to their advantages such as low cost and stable voltageHowever, the disposal of used lead-acid batteries has become an urgent environmental and resource challenge that needs to be addressedHowever, the emergence of the rotary furnace for recycling used lead-acid batteries is like a ray of hope, bringing new possibilities for the efficient processing and resource recovery of used lead-acid batteries There are many drawbacks to the traditional method of disposing of used lead-acid batteriesSome small-scale processing methods are not only inefficient, but also generate a large amount of pollutants, causing serious damage to the soil, water, and airAt the same time, these outdated processing methods are unable to fully recycle the valuable components in lead-acid batteries, resulting in a huge waste of resources.However, the rotary furnace for recycling used lead-acid batteries perfectly solves these problems thanks to its advanced technology and unique design The rotary furnace for recycling used lead-acid batteries adopts advanced high-temperature smelting technology, which can efficiently separate and recycle lead, sulfuric acid and other components in used lead-acid batteriesUnder the high-temperature environment of the rotary furnace, lead and its compounds can be quickly melted. Through specific separation devices, lead can be effectively separated from other impurities to obtain high-purity recycled leadRecycled lead can not only be reused in the production of lead-acid batteries, but also be applied in other lead products industries, achieving the recycling of resources and greatly reducing the dependence on primary lead ore.In addition to the efficient recovery of lead, the rotary furnace for recycling used lead-acid batteries can also process the sulfuric acid in the batteries.Through a series of chemical reactions and processing, sulfuric acid is converted into useful chemical products, such as gypsum, which further improves the utilization rate of resources and reduces the emission of waste products. In terms of environmental protection, the rotary furnace for recycling used lead-acid batteries has significant advantagesIt is equipped with an advanced exhaust gas treatment system, which can purify the exhaust gas generated during the melting process, remove the harmful substances in it, and ensure that the emissions meet the national environmental protection standards.At the same time, the sealing design and automated operation of the rotary furnace also reduce the exposure of operators to harmful substances, ensuring the physical health of workersFrom the perspective of economic benefits, the rotary furnace for recycling used lead-acid batteries has brought considerable profits to enterprisesOn the one hand, by recycling the valuable components in used lead-acid batteries, enterprises can earn sales revenue from the sale of recycled lead and other chemical products.
